Deskilling
Refers to the process by which work tasks are broken into simple routines requiring little training to perform. Deskilling is usually accompanied by the use of machinery to replace labour wherever possible and increased management control over workers.
Scientific Management
Developed in the 1910s by Frederick W. Taylor, is a system for improving productivity. After analyzing the movements of workers as they did their jobs, Taylor trained them to eliminate unnecessary actions. This technique is also known as Taylorism.

Taylorism
A theory of management that analyzes and synthesizes workflows, with the primary objective of improving economic efficiency, especially labor productivity.
